Output 7e24d8f52d975e95faa24750ae4bbdbe8e3c780e98437e94fc6c8e0651efe7bd: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f86df23ed518c75ade70b46f6ad31a74504afb97 OP_EQUAL
address
3QLbDKRrFLQrAQH3qTs4h3i8E583MYd9Wm
transaction
7e24d8f52d975e95faa24750ae4bbdbe8e3c780e98437e94fc6c8e0651efe7bd
confirmations
593431
spent
true